Best for

Light-to-moderate travelers (2-6 trips/yr) who want a flat 2x miles + transfer-partner access at a $95 AF — the entry-tier sibling to the Venture X without the lounge access or anniversary mile bonus.

Not for

Travelers who'll actually use the Venture X's $300 travel credit + 10k anniversary miles (the upgrade pencils out fast) and travelers chasing transfer-partner sweet spots in Hyatt or Chase UR's ecosystem.

The catch

2x flat is simple — but Capital One Miles redeem at 1.0 cpp default (1.4 cpp via select transfer partners). At default redemption that's a 2% cashback equivalent — beaten by the Venture X at any moderate utilization of the X's $300 travel credit.

Card facts

Sourced from the issuer's published Schumer Box and terms — confirm current numbers at the issuer.

Product specs

Annual fee
$95
Ongoing APR
19.99% – 29.24% variable
Foreign transaction fee
None
Balance transfer fee
$5 or 3%
Late payment fee
Up to $40
Schumer Box verified
June 29, 2026
